counter-

Opposition, retaliation, or rivalry.

Anglo-Norman French countre‑, from Latin contra, against.

Examples include counterbalance, counterculture, counterfactual, counterfoil, counterpart, counterpoint, and counterweight. A small number originated in French from Latin roots, such as counterfeit (Latin facere, to make) and counterpoise (Latin pensum, weight). Some are usually hyphenated: counter-attack, Counter-Reformation, counter-espionage, counter-intuitive. See also contra‑.
